วิธีการแปลง DOCM เป็น PPTX โดยใช้ GroupDocs.Conversion สำหรับ .NET: คำแนะนำทีละขั้นตอน
การแนะนำ
คุณกำลังมองหาวิธีแปลงเอกสาร Microsoft Word ในรูปแบบ .docm เป็นงานนำเสนอ PowerPoint หรือไม่ คุณสามารถแก้ไขปัญหาทั่วไปนี้ได้อย่างง่ายดายโดยใช้ GroupDocs.Conversion สำหรับ .NET คู่มือนี้จะแนะนำคุณตลอดกระบวนการที่ราบรื่น ช่วยเพิ่มประสิทธิภาพการทำงานและเพิ่มประสิทธิภาพการแปลงเอกสาร
สิ่งที่คุณจะได้เรียนรู้:
- การตั้งค่าสภาพแวดล้อมของคุณเพื่อใช้ GroupDocs.Conversion
- คำแนะนำทีละขั้นตอนในการแปลงไฟล์ DOCM เป็นรูปแบบ PPTX
- การใช้งานจริงและการบูรณาการกับระบบ .NET อื่น ๆ
- เคล็ดลับสำหรับการเพิ่มประสิทธิภาพการทำงานระหว่างการแปลง
เริ่มต้นด้วยการหารือเกี่ยวกับข้อกำหนดเบื้องต้นที่คุณต้องการ
ข้อกำหนดเบื้องต้น
ก่อนที่จะเริ่มกระบวนการแปลง ให้แน่ใจว่าคุณมี:
ไลบรารีและสิ่งที่ต้องพึ่งพา:
- GroupDocs.การแปลง: เวอร์ชัน 25.3.0
- ระบบ IO
ข้อกำหนดการตั้งค่าสภาพแวดล้อม:
- สภาพแวดล้อมการพัฒนาที่มี Visual Studio หรือ IDE ที่เข้ากันได้
- การเข้าถึงโครงการ .NET เพื่อบูรณาการ GroupDocs.Conversion
ข้อกำหนดเบื้องต้นของความรู้:
- ความเข้าใจพื้นฐานในการเขียนโปรแกรม C#
- มีความคุ้นเคยกับการจัดการไฟล์ในแอปพลิเคชัน .NET
เมื่อเตรียมข้อกำหนดเบื้องต้นเหล่านี้เสร็จเรียบร้อยแล้ว มาดำเนินการตั้งค่า GroupDocs.Conversion สำหรับ .NET กันเลย
การตั้งค่า GroupDocs.Conversion สำหรับ .NET
หากต้องการเริ่มใช้ GroupDocs.Conversion คุณต้องติดตั้งแพ็คเกจที่จำเป็น โดยทำตามขั้นตอนต่อไปนี้:
คอนโซลตัวจัดการแพ็กเกจ NuGet
dotnet add package GroupDocs.Conversion --version 25.3.0
ขั้นตอนการรับใบอนุญาต:
- ทดลองใช้งานฟรี:เริ่มต้นด้วยการทดลองใช้ฟรีเพื่อสำรวจคุณสมบัติต่างๆ
- ใบอนุญาตชั่วคราว:รับใบอนุญาตชั่วคราวเพื่อเข้าใช้การประเมินผลขยายเวลาโดยไม่มีข้อจำกัด
- ซื้อ:ควรพิจารณาซื้อใบอนุญาตเต็มรูปแบบหากเครื่องมือตรงตามความต้องการของคุณ
นี่คือวิธีการเริ่มต้นและตั้งค่า GroupDocs.Conversion ใน C#:
using System;
using GroupDocs.Conversion;
// เริ่มต้นตัวแปลงด้วยเส้นทางไฟล์ DOCM ของคุณ
var sourceFilePath = "YOUR_DOCUMENT_DIRECTORY\sample.docm";
var converter = new Converter(sourceFilePath);
คู่มือการใช้งาน
ให้เราแบ่งการดำเนินการออกเป็นขั้นตอนที่ชัดเจน
โหลดไฟล์ DOCM
ภาพรวม:
การโหลดไฟล์ DOCM เป็นขั้นตอนแรกของเรา ซึ่งเกี่ยวข้องกับการเริ่มต้น Converter
คลาสที่มีเส้นทางไฟล์ต้นฉบับของคุณ
// เริ่มต้น GroupDocs.Converter ด้วยเส้นทางไฟล์ DOCM
class Converter(string filePath)
{
// ตรรกะของผู้สร้างอยู่ที่นี่...
}
var sourceFilePath = "YOUR_DOCUMENT_DIRECTORY\sample.docm";
var converter = new Converter(sourceFilePath);
- พารามิเตอร์-
sourceFilePath
:เส้นทางแบบเต็มไปยังไฟล์ DOCM ของคุณ
ขั้นตอนนี้เป็นการเตรียมเอกสารเพื่อการแปลง
แปลง DOCM เป็นรูปแบบ PPTX
ภาพรวม:
ตอนนี้ มาแปลงไฟล์ DOCM ที่โหลดไว้เป็นงานนำเสนอ PowerPoint (รูปแบบ PPTX) กัน
using System.IO;
using GroupDocs.Conversion.Options.Convert;
// กำหนดไดเรกทอรีเอาท์พุตและเส้นทางไฟล์
class Path
{
public static string Combine(string path1, string path2)
{
// ตรรกะในการรวมเส้นทาง...
}
}
string outputFolder = "YOUR_OUTPUT_DIRECTORY";
string outputFile = Path.Combine(outputFolder, "docm-converted-to.pptx");
// ตั้งค่าตัวเลือกการแปลงสำหรับรูปแบบ PPTX
var options = new PresentationConvertOptions();
// ดำเนินการแปลง
converter.Convert(outputFile, options);
- พารามิเตอร์-
outputFile
: เส้นทางที่ไฟล์ที่แปลงจะถูกบันทึกoptions
: กำหนดค่าวิธีการแมปเนื้อหา DOCM กับรูปแบบ PPTX
ตัวเลือกการกำหนดค่าคีย์:
- การนำเสนอการแปลงตัวเลือก: ปรับแต่งการตั้งค่าการนำเสนอในระหว่างการแปลง
เคล็ดลับการแก้ไขปัญหา:
- ตรวจสอบให้แน่ใจว่าเส้นทางได้รับการกำหนดอย่างถูกต้องเพื่อหลีกเลี่ยงข้อผิดพลาด “ไม่พบไฟล์”
- ตรวจสอบสิทธิ์การเขียนสำหรับไดเร็กทอรีเอาท์พุตของคุณ
การประยุกต์ใช้งานจริง
ต่อไปนี้เป็นกรณีการใช้งานจริงบางกรณีที่การแปลง DOCM เป็น PPTX เป็นประโยชน์:
- การนำเสนอทางธุรกิจ:แปลงรายงานโดยละเอียดเป็นสไลด์สำหรับการประชุมและการนำเสนอ
- เนื้อหาการศึกษา:แปลงแผนการสอนหรือเอกสารการวิจัยให้เป็นการนำเสนอที่น่าสนใจสำหรับนักเรียน
- ข้อเสนอโครงการ:แบ่งปันรายละเอียดโครงการกับผู้มีส่วนได้ส่วนเสียในรูปแบบที่น่าสนใจ
- แคมเปญการตลาด:สร้างการนำเสนอที่น่าสนใจจากเอกสารกลยุทธ์เพื่อดึงดูดใจลูกค้า
ตัวอย่างเหล่านี้เน้นย้ำถึงความหลากหลายของ GroupDocs.Conversion ซึ่งทำให้เหมาะอย่างยิ่งสำหรับการบูรณาการกับระบบ .NET อื่นๆ เช่น ASP.NET Core หรือแอปพลิเคชัน WPF
การพิจารณาประสิทธิภาพ
เพื่อให้แน่ใจว่าได้ประสิทธิภาพสูงสุดระหว่างการแปลง:
- ใช้เทคนิคการจัดการไฟล์ที่มีประสิทธิภาพเพื่อจัดการการใช้หน่วยความจำ
- เพิ่มประสิทธิภาพโค้ดของคุณเพื่อลดการใช้ทรัพยากรให้เหลือน้อยที่สุด
- อัปเดตเป็น GroupDocs.Conversion เวอร์ชันล่าสุดอย่างสม่ำเสมอเพื่อเพิ่มประสิทธิภาพฟีเจอร์และแก้ไขข้อบกพร่อง
การปฏิบัติตามแนวทางปฏิบัติดีที่สุดเหล่านี้จะช่วยรักษากระบวนการแปลงให้ราบรื่นในแอปพลิเคชัน .NET ของคุณ
บทสรุป
ในบทช่วยสอนนี้ คุณจะได้เรียนรู้วิธีแปลงไฟล์ DOCM เป็น PPTX โดยใช้ GroupDocs.Conversion สำหรับ .NET การทำความเข้าใจเกี่ยวกับการตั้งค่า การนำไปใช้งาน และการใช้งานจริงของไลบรารีนี้จะช่วยให้คุณปรับปรุงความสามารถในการประมวลผลเอกสารของคุณได้
ขั้นตอนต่อไป:
- ทดลองใช้ตัวเลือกการแปลงที่แตกต่างกัน
- สำรวจคุณลักษณะเพิ่มเติมได้โดยไปที่เอกสาร GroupDocs.Conversion
พร้อมที่จะเริ่มการแปลงแล้วหรือยัง? นำทักษะเหล่านี้ไปปฏิบัติจริงวันนี้!
ส่วนคำถามที่พบบ่อย
- ฉันจะติดตั้ง GroupDocs.Conversion บนโครงการ .NET ของฉันได้อย่างไร?
- ใช้คอนโซลตัวจัดการแพ็กเกจ NuGet หรือคำสั่ง .NET CLI ตามที่สาธิตไว้ก่อนหน้านี้ในคู่มือนี้
- ฉันสามารถแปลงรูปแบบไฟล์อื่นโดยใช้ GroupDocs.Conversion ได้หรือไม่
- ใช่ รองรับรูปแบบเอกสารและภาพหลากหลายนอกเหนือจาก DOCM ถึง PPTX
- ปัญหาทั่วไประหว่างการแปลงคืออะไร?
- ข้อผิดพลาดเส้นทางไฟล์หรือปัญหาการอนุญาตอาจเกิดขึ้นได้ ตรวจสอบให้แน่ใจว่าเส้นทางได้รับการกำหนดและสามารถเข้าถึงได้อย่างถูกต้อง
- มีการสนับสนุน .NET Core ด้วย GroupDocs.Conversion หรือไม่
- แน่นอน! เข้ากันได้กับ .NET เวอร์ชันต่างๆ รวมถึง .NET Core
- ฉันสามารถปรับแต่งผลลัพธ์การนำเสนอระหว่างการแปลงได้หรือไม่
- ใช่ ใช้ PresentationConvertOptions เพื่อปรับแต่งวิธีการแปลงเนื้อหา DOCM ของคุณเป็นไฟล์ PPTX